Ridgewood Senior Living Costs & Pricing
Ridgewood Senior Living offers competitive pricing for its residents, reflecting the amenities and services provided. For a one-bedroom unit, the monthly cost is $3,550, which is slightly higher than the average in Washington County at $3,377 but remains more affordable compared to the state average of $3,167. The studio apartments are priced at $3,670, closely aligned with Washington County's rate of $3,623 and just above Nebraska's overall average of $3,728. For those seeking more space, a two-bedroom option is available for $4,240; this is notably higher than both county ($3,779) and state averages ($3,627). Review
Ridgewood Senior Living has garnered a range of opinions from families and residents, reflecting various experiences but also highlighting some common themes. Many reviews praise the dedicated staff, the welcoming atmosphere, and the engaging activities offered to residents. For instance, a family member noted that their mother received superior care in memory care after being transferred from another community where they were dissatisfied with the level of service. The staff's kind demeanor and patient approach were notably appreciated, especially as they dealt with the complexities of dementia. Residents' needs were addressed compassionately, demonstrating a commitment to treating them not as victims of their conditions but as individuals deserving respect and kindness.
The quality of food served at Ridgewood is another topic frequently mentioned. Several reviews highlighted that while individual staff members, particularly cooks, went above and beyond to please residents with their culinary skills, there remains room for improvement in food quality overall. However, feedback about meal preparation showed that many residents enjoyed the meals provided and found them satisfactory. A family member noted that their mother raved about her meals during her stay at Ridgewood, contributing positively to her overall experience.
The facility itself appears well-maintained and clean according to numerous reviews. Families often remarked on how neat and odor-free living spaces were kept, which added to the comfort level for both residents and visiting family members alike. The apartment-style living arrangements with features such as kitchenettes or accessible bathrooms also contributed to an impression of homeliness within Ridgewood's small community setting. Families appreciated these amenities as they helped make transitions smoother for their loved ones who were moving from long-term homes.
Activities play a crucial role in enhancing residents’ well-being at Ridgewood Senior Living. Many reviewers stressed how valuable engaging programming was in promoting socialization among residents. Commenters shared stories of loved ones participating actively in various activities—ranging from fitness classes to outings—and forming friendships that helped combat feelings of loneliness often associated with senior living environments. The community’s focus on providing a vibrant activity calendar was recognized as essential by both current residents and their families in fostering an enjoyable living experience.
However, not all feedback was glowingly positive; several reviewers expressed concerns about communication breakdowns between families and administrative staff. Some reported difficulties in receiving timely responses from nursing administration regarding questions or concerns raised—significantly impacting their overall satisfaction with the community's management structure. Such inconsistencies drew attention to potential areas for operational enhancement as families seek reassurance when entrusting care for their loved ones.
A few critical voices pointed out issues encountered during initial visits or tours at Ridgewood Senior Living that left them unimpressed or uncertain about choosing this community for their loved ones. Instances included lapses in promptness during scheduled tours and perceived unavailability of staff members when prospective residents' families had pressing questions or concerns regarding services offered at the facility.
In summary, while there are areas where Ridgewood Senior Living could improve—including food quality consistency and communication efforts—the overwhelmingly positive observations concerning its attentive staff support, resident engagement activities, cleanliness standards, and generally warm atmosphere suggest it remains a commendable choice for senior care accommodations among smaller communities. Description
Ridgewood Senior Living in Bennington, NE is a vibrant and welcoming community that offers comfortable 2-bedroom apartments for seniors looking for independent living or memory care options. Our community provides a variety of amenities to ensure our residents have everything they need for a fulfilling and enjoyable lifestyle.
At Ridgewood Senior Living, we understand the importance of staying active and engaged. That's why we offer a wide range of activities on-site, including art classes, cooking classes, book club, gardening club, fitness programs, and much more. For those who enjoy entertainment, we regularly host live dance or theater performances as well as live musical performances. We also provide educational speakers and lifelong learning opportunities to keep our residents intellectually stimulated.
Our beautifully designed common areas are perfect for socializing with friends or enjoying some quiet time. Residents can relax in our TV room or enjoy a good book in our indoor or outdoor common areas. We also have a spa available for those who want to indulge in some self-care.
We take pride in offering exceptional dining experiences at Ridgewood Senior Living. Our professional chef prepares delicious meals with options for low/no sodium, no sugar diets. Residents can enjoy restaurant-style dining or opt for room service if they prefer to dine in private.
The care services provided at Ridgewood Senior Living ensure that our residents receive personalized attention and assistance as needed. Our highly trained staff is experienced in diabetic care, medication management, and incontinence care.
Located near two parks and multiple restaurants, Ridgewood Senior Living offers a convenient location with easy access to local attractions. We also provide transportation services for outings and appointments.

Nearby Places of Interest
This part of Bennington, Nebraska offers a variety of amenities and conveniences for senior living. With several restaurants nearby such as The Warehouse, Porky Butts BBQ, and R Taco, seniors can enjoy dining out without having to travel far. There are also plenty of parks in the area for leisurely walks or picnics, including Stone Creek Playground and Somerset Park. For those who enjoy cultural activities, there are theaters like Majestic Cinema Of Omaha and Village Pointe Cinema close by. Additionally, there are pharmacies like Walgreens and CVS Pharmacy within a short distance for easy access to medications. Medical needs can be met at hospitals like Methodist Healthwest and Alegent Health Immanuel Medical Center.
